Picking a Crib Mattress For a Convertible Crib
Your crib mattress ought to feel firm and durable, not soft and squishy. This assists avoid the risk of suffocation for your baby.
Also, make sure the mattress fits snugly inside the crib, with less than a two-finger width gap. And consider weight, considering that you'll be lifting and altering the sheets frequently.

GREENGUARD Gold Certified
If you're concerned about chemical emissions and your child's health, it's essential to look for mattresses that are GREENGUARD Gold Certified. This accreditation is managed by the Greenguard Environment Institute, which sets standards for volatile natural compounds (VOCs) and other chemicals in indoor products. VOCs can be damaging to your baby's lungs and brain, so it's important to lessen them as much as possible in your home.
The GREENGUARD Gold Certification is more rigid than the GREENGUARD Standard, and it applies to cribs, mattresses, furnishings, and other nursery products. It is also a requirement for lots of schools and medical facilities. These stricter emission requirements help safeguard children from breathing in VOCs, and they are specifically valuable for babies with allergies or respiratory concerns.

Dual-Sided
A dual-sided crib mattress enables you to use one side for your infant and the other for your young child. This removes the need to purchase an extra mattress for your growing baby, which can also save you money in the long run. The infant side is designed to offer ideal assistance for your kid throughout their early years, promoting correct spine positioning. The toddler side, on the other hand, is more cushioned to supply convenience while they sleep. These bed mattress are available in a range of materials, consisting of foam and innerspring.
Firmness and sizing are the most essential factors to think about when selecting a crib mattress for your baby. The mattress needs to be firm enough to support your baby's weight without sinking under it, and it should fit comfortably into the crib, with no spaces or drooping locations. In addition, a mattress must be breathable to avoid overheating.

You may also wish to look for a crib mattress that is licensed organic, GOTS or GREENGUARD Gold Certified. These certifications imply that the mattress is devoid of damaging chemicals and has low chemical emissions, which helps to improve indoor air quality and secure your baby's health.

Budget-Friendly
Most kids spend 2 years sleeping on their crib bed mattress before they upgrade to a twin or complete bed, so it's crucial that you choose one that is both company and long lasting. The AAP recommends that the mattress not indent when your kid rests on it and that it fit comfortably into the crib without any spaces.
The majority of budget-friendly crib mattresses are made of a high-density polyurethane foam. This product is softer and lighter than innerspring bed mattress however still durable enough to support your baby as they grow and establish. Some economical options are also dual-sided, with a company baby side and a soft toddler side. This enables you to switch to the young child side once your kid has outgrown the infant side. These mattresses likewise usually include a water-resistant cover, which is necessary to keep the surface area clean from spills and stains.
